DRSR Mock Trials: A Mock Trial Roadmap for Your Classroom - 25357
Interested in beginning a mock trial program in your school? Participants in this workshop will leave with a planned curriculum to demystify the teaching of mock trial basics. In addition, teachers will have classroom-ready lessons and mock trial materials from Driving On the Right Side of the Road.
